GrigorieŢamblac (cca. 1367, Tîrnovo – 1419, Kiev), Eftimie’s apprentice, says thathe was a Vlach from somewhere near Adrianople. 8Nicodim introduces the art of copying old texts, after the rules of theHoly Mountain (Mount Athos). He himself did the calligraphy and theminiature of a Four Gospels on parchment, Tetraevangelion in ecclesiasticalSlavic language – the oldest book dated in Wallachia. He also did thecalligraphy for The Slavonic Evangelion in 1403-1404 the oldest bookbounded in gilded silver which is preserved at the “National Musem ofHistory” in Bucharest. 9Another reconstituation which has as argument his place of birth, wasmade about Meletie the Macedoanian, the first monk typographist broughtin Greater Wallachia by Materi Barasarab Voievode to set up a typographyat the Govora Monastery in Vâlcea in the year 1643. He entered ZografuMonastery in the Holy Mountain; he studies at Kiev where he buys hisprinting press 10 . Acording to N.Iorga 11 and Ioan Neniţescu 12 , Moloviţa(Mulovişte) in Macedonia, the birthplace of Meletie, was inhabited only byVlachs at the end of the 16 th century.The Charter of Matei Basarab Voivode from the 6 th of January 1634 isreproduced in the “The old Romanian Bibliography”, given to the GovoraMonastery on occasion of its typography inauguration, charter which tellsus about his appointment as Father Superior of the monastery. In the Psalterof Govora from 1637 by the order of Matei Basarab Voievode it is statedthat “we have printed this book which is called a Psalter together with oneof our youngest monks, Meletie the Macedonian the hegumen of GovoraMonastery…”8The history of Romanian Literature, 1970, Vol. 1, Bucharest: Editura AcademieiRepublicii Socialiste România, 257.9Ibidem; Simonescu, Dan, Buluţă, Gheorghe 1981, Pagini din istoria cărţiiromâneşi, Bucharest: Ion Creangă, 16.10They studied the life and work of printer: Dan Simonescu 1938, in the worksThe literary and cultural life of Campulung Monastery, 1926 and The cultural beginningsof Matei Basarab.
